The role of test conditions on the pull-out resistance of reinforcements is studied based in the results of ten pull-out tests carried out in a large dimension equipment. Toe materials used are a granular soil and a HDPE uniaxial geogrid and the analysed parameters are the specimen length and width, the soil height placed around the specimen and the existence of a sleeve in the frontal wall of the box. Some conclusions are written, particularly in what concerns the validity of reinforcements pull-out resistance measured by pull-out tests carried out with different test conditions.
